**Q: The Parcelgrim tracking webhook stopped firing — what now?**

Check the delivery log first; 90% of cases are expired endpoint certs. Retries back off over 6 hours, then the subscription suspends. Re-enable from the ops console, not the API — the API path is deprecated. If the console account is locked (happens after three failed attempts during an incident), use the break-glass flow. Authenticate with the recovery passphrase below.

unlock words, baguf-badug: aldath-ralwyn-gilath-oliys-sorius-raleth-pelmir-praeth-lamix-druvan-siliel-fraax-queniel

MEMO — FY Headcount Planning

To all heads of department: the draft headcount plan for next year allows net growth of 14 roles, weighted toward engineering and the Quillford support centre. Backfills require VP sign-off; contractor conversions count against the cap. Submit departmental proposals by the 20th, with justification against revenue targets. Allocations will be finalised once you have read the direction set out below.

board note of yahof-bagag: Only 5 of the 80 pilot accounts renewed Wenwyn, so a churn review is set for April 1.

**Handover: Inkpress invoice renderer**

Hey — handing off the PDF invoice renderer before I'm out. Main gotchas: the Glyphton font cache needs warming after every deploy, and multi-page invoices with embedded logos occasionally blow the memory cap, so the worker restarts itself (that's expected, don't panic).

Config for the render farm lives in the sealed ops vault. If you need to touch margins, tax-line templates, or the watermark toggle, you'll have to unseal it first. The recovery passphrase you'll need is right below.

recovery phrase for fahog-yahif: wenael-fraox